What is a SKU lookup and why is it essential for retail inventory?
A SKU lookup is the process of querying a specific Stock Keeping Unit to instantly access product details, pricing, and availability. It is essential because it prevents overselling and allows staff to accurately inform customers of real-time stock levels.
How do I perform a fast SKU number lookup across multiple store locations?
By utilizing a cloud-based ERP or retail POS system with multi-location syncing, you can simply scan or type the code into a mobile device. The system instantly queries the centralized database to display inventory counts across all regional warehouses and stores.
What is the difference between a UPC scan and a manual SKU number lookup?
A UPC scan relies on reading a universal barcode assigned by the manufacturer, whereas a manual lookup involves entering an internal, store-specific alphanumeric code. Both methods ultimately query the same backend database to fetch product telemetry.
